Arrival & Car Parking

Drop-off point for guests immediately outside the main entrance

Route from the parking area to the entrance is:

  • Flat, (i.e. without steps)

Entrance & Reception

The main entrance has level access.

There are steps from the main entrance to:

  • Hell Bay Hotel Bar & Restaurant Terrace

Accessible Rooms & Bathrooms / Accessibility

We have 25 suites that vary in size. All are beautifully appointed with Lloyd Loom furniture, soft furnishings custom made on island at Lucy-Tania and Egyptian cotton linen; some have balconies and most have stunning sea views.

  • We have non-allergic bedding.
  • There is an emergency call system next to the bed.

​​​​Level access bedrooms

  • The route to the bedroom is 750mm wide, or more.
  • The bedroom door is 750mm wide, or more.
  • There is unobstructed floor space 1200mm by 900mm, or more.

Hearing

  • The (bedroom) TVs have subtitles.
  • Some staff have disability awareness training.

Public Areas / Dining / Room Service

Access to public areas

Level access (i.e. no steps or thresholds), or access by a ramp or lift:

  • From the entrance to reception
  • To a public toilet
  • To one or more bedrooms
  • To the bar
  • To the gym/leisure centre
  • To the lounge
  • To the swimming pool

Restaurant / breakfast / dining room

Level access (i.e. no steps or thresholds), or access by ramp or lift

Meals for guests with special dietary requirements

Non-smoking area in

  • Bar
  • Lounge
  • Restaurant / breakfast / dining room

Additional Information

  • There is a public toilet for disabled visitors. The toilet is a Changing Places toilet.
  • Staff are available 24 hours a day.
  • Some staff have disability awareness training.
  • We have emergency evacuation procedures for disabled visitors.
